Instructions to make Stuffed Chicken Wings:
  1. Clean the chicken wings and take out the flesh and bones out of the skin jacket.
  2. Chop carrot and spring onion. Prepare tapioca starch, garlic, ginger, fried shallot, black pepper and salt to grind together as seasoning.
  3. Grind the chicken flesh with all the other ingredients in food processor. Add the chopped carrot spring onion at final stage of grinding so that the chopped veggies will not be excessively ground.
  4. Fill in the chicken wing skin jacket with the ground chicken.
  5. Steam it for 30 minutes.
  6. You can keep the steamed stuffed chicken wing in the refrigerator before frying or grilling it. Yum!
